TCVIX vs. MYISX
TCVIX (Touchstone Mid Cap Value Fund) and MYISX (Victory Integrity Small/Mid-Cap Value Fund) are both Mid Cap Value Equities funds. Over the past 10 years, TCVIX returned 9.72%/yr vs 11.66%/yr for MYISX. Their correlation of 0.94 suggests significant overlap in exposure. TCVIX charges 0.85%/yr vs 0.09%/yr for MYISX.

Correlation
The correlation between TCVIX and MYISX is 0.92, indicating a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Combining them offers limited diversification - they tend to fall together during downturns.

Volatility
TCVIX vs. MYISX - Volatility Comparison
The current volatility for Touchstone Mid Cap Value Fund (TCVIX) is 3.55%, while Victory Integrity Small/Mid-Cap Value Fund (MYISX) has a volatility of 4.27%. This indicates that TCVIX exper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than MYISX based on this measure.
